Understanding How Your Medication Works

Medication is prescribed to manage symptoms, treat underlying conditions, or to help the body restore balance. Each medication works differently.  Some medications calm inflammation, some adjust chemical signals, some fight infection, and others support organ function.

It’s important to remember that medications don’t always work quickly or overnight. Some provide relief within hours, while others take days or even weeks before you notice real improvement. Keep taking your medication as prescribed, even if you don’t feel an immediate change. Consistency is key.

Here’s an example:

When Alex started medication for anxiety, he expected to feel calm right away. The first week, he actually felt a bit more restless and wasn’t sure it was helping. His provider encouraged him to keep going and check in after a few weeks. By week four, Alex noticed he wasn’t panicking as often and could handle daily stress without feeling overwhelmed. Staying consistent made the difference.

Just like Alex, it’s normal if progress takes time. The important thing is to give your medication a fair chance to work.

Contact your healthcare provider if you notice any of the following:

  1. The medication doesn’t seem to be working.  For example: Your symptoms aren’t improving after the time your provider said to expect results.  Your condition gets worse even though you’re taking it as prescribed. OR You feel the medication’s effects don’t last as long as they should

  2. You experience serious negative side effects.  For Example: You develop new or worsening symptoms such as rash, swelling, dizziness, or stomach upset. You experience an allergic reaction (swelling, shortness of breath, hives - please call 911 right away). OR The medication’s side effects interfere with daily life.

  3. You have difficulty taking it. For Example: You’re missing doses due to cost, side effects, or confusion about instructions. OR You start another medication or supplement that might interact
